עבור לתוכן

תכנות

פורום בנושא תכנות - C, Java, VB, פיתוח אתרי אינטרנט - HTML, CSS, ג'אווה סקריפט, PHP, ASP.NET ועבודה עם שרתים, מערכות ניהול, מאגרי מידע, חברות איחסון ושרותי תחזוקה.

  1. שלום לכולם, יש לי בעיה אמיתית אני אתן דוגמה: יש לי מחלקה אבסטרקטית A. מתחתיה יש לי מחלקה רגילה B שיורשת אותה. לצידה של מחלקה B יש לי מחלקה אבסטרקטית C שיורשת גם היא את מחלקה A, ומתחת ל-C יש לי מחלקה רגילה D שיורשת את C. כל אלו נמצאות באותה ספרייה(יעני באותו חלון project בבלו-ג'יי, מקווה שאני משתמש במושג הנכון). באותה ספרייה אני פותח סתם מחלקה חדשה לגמרי, נגיד check. במחלקה check בפונק' הראשית public static void main(String[] args) אני יוצר משתנה(=אובייקט, עצם) מסוג B בשם objB ומשתנה מסוג D בשם objD. אח"כ אני כותב את התנאי if(objB instanceof C). בהגיון שלי הביטוי בתנאי אמור להחזיר false ולכן התנאי לא יתקיים, אבל במקום זה אני מקבל שגיאה בזמן ההידור: inconvertible types…

    • 13 תגובות
    • 3.8k צפיות
  2. אני יודע שאם אני רוצה לשלוף ערך מאלמנט אני פשוט עושה getelementbyid ככה זה גם לclass או name,מה שהבנתי זה שכאשר אני משתמש בזה הוא למעשה עובר בכל הdom מה שאומר שכל אירוע כל פעם שאני רוצה אלמנט אני בעצם עושה חיפוש על כל הdom, שזה בהחלט לא יעיל, אני מחפש דרך והבנתי שקיימת דרך שאני יכול לחפש אלמנטים ברמת האירוע, זאת אומרת מה שאני רוצה לעשות זה למשל יש לי דף עם כמה divs ובכל דיב יש לי 3 inputs ואני לא רוצה שכל לחיצה על כפתור תגרום לחיפוש בכל הדף , אלא אני רוצה שבמידה ולחצתי על כפתור אז הוא יחפש אלמנט אך ורק בתוך הדיב שהוא נמצא, זה אומר שאם בתוך הdiv קיימים למשל 4 inputs ואחד מהם זה לחצן ושלושה טקסטבוקסים אז ואני רוצה את הנתונים מתוכם אז בלחיצת הכפתור הוא יעבור אך ורק בין 4 אלמ…

    • 3 תגובות
    • 3.8k צפיות
  3. אהלן, אני מנסה לעשות חיפוש בינארי על שורה ראשונה בטריצה C(השורה הראשונה כבר ממויינת). משום מה זה לא עובד ואני לא מבין למה: main CALL: Search(C,cols); fucntion: void Search(int C[][],int cols) { int x; int low=0,mid,high; printf("Please enter an integer for search:\n",x); scanf("%d",&x); high=cols-1; while(low<=high) { mid=(low+high)/2; if(x<C[mid]) high=mid-1; else if(x>C[mid]) high=mid+1; else if(x==mid) printf("%d",mid); } printf("No matches found\n"); } errors: Error 7 error C2040: '<' : 'int' differs in levels of indirection from 'int [1]' c:\users\offir\documents\visual studio 2010\projects\t…

    • 23 תגובות
    • 3.7k צפיות
  4. Started by k-o-b-y,

    אני צריך לבנות בתור שיעורי בית מחלקה של רשימה מקושרת. השאלה שלי היא איך אני ניגש לאובייקטים ברשימה (node-ים)?

    • 0 תגובות
    • 3.7k צפיות
  5. אני לומד בכיתה יא השנה ויש לי מקצוע מודלים חישוביים שבו אנו עושים אוטומטים ולאחרונה למדנו שפות רגולריות ולא רגולריות. מישהו יודע למה לומדים את זה? ומה אני אמור לעשות עם זה בחיים? תודה לכל העונים מורוזס ;D

    • 8 תגובות
    • 3.7k צפיות
  6. Started by נעמה.,

    אני צריכה לבנות תכנית שיש בה פונקציה המקבלת רשימה (שהיא מחסנית ,ניתן להוצי ולהכניס רק את האיבר האחרון) והפונקציה מחזירה את הרשימה ברברס. זה מה שכתבתי עד עכשיו : (הפונקציות Add, IsEmpty,RemoveFirst מוגדרות בקובץ header ) השאלה שלי: איך אני מחזירה את הרשימה ההפוכה לתכנית הראשית. (איך אפשר לעשות return temp) קוד: template <class T> void Revers(List<T> list) { List<int>temp;//הצהרה על רשימת עזר while(!list.IsEmpty()) { temp.Add(list.RemoveFirst()); } } void main() { List<int>list; int i=0; while(i<9)//הצבת ערכים ברשימה { list.Add(i*2+5); i++; } cout<<"list is: "; list.print();//הדפסת הרשימה Revers(list);//קריאה לפונקציה להפיכת הרשימה cout&l…

    • 35 תגובות
    • 3.7k צפיות
  7. Started by harap,

    איך עושים SUM על עמודה של DATETIME? אני פשוט לא מצליח. עזרה חברים.

    • 12 תגובות
    • 3.7k צפיות
  8. Started by huhxd,

    שלום לכולם, ניסיתי וניסיתי ואני פשוט לא מצליח. אני רוצה לבנות תוכנית בJAVA DESKTOP APPLICATION שעל הFRAME יש לי בסך הכל BUTTON אחד, בכל פעם שאני אלחץ עליו הוא יעלם ל X שניות (שאני אקבע) ויחזור לאחר הX שניות. אני לא הצלחתי לעשות את זה, בC# זה הרבה יותר קל כי יש את הטיימר המובנה והכל רץ אבל בכל זאת אני צריך את זה בJAVA ואשמח מאוד לעזרה.

    • 8 תגובות
    • 3.7k צפיות
  9. מועתק ממשהו שחבר שלי פירסם בפייסבוק. זה פשוט אדיר. שפות תכנות Unix ! כן…זה כל מה שצריך בשביל לירות לעצמך ברגל. C אתה פשוט יורה לעצמך ברגל. ++ C זה אמנם קשה יותר לירות לעצמך ברגל. אבל אם אתה מצליח…אז אתה מפרק לה את האמ'אמא! NET אתה מוצא אקדח, אבל הוא מתפרק לך בידיים. אתה מחבר אותו בחזרה, והוא שוב מתפרק. אתה מנסה להשתמש ברכיב .GUN של מיקרוסופט אבל גם הוא מתפרק. מתוסכל, אתה דוקר את עצמך ברגל. Assembler אתה מתכונן לירות לעצמך ברגל, ואז מגלה שאתה קודם צריך להמציא את האקדח, את הקליע, את ההדק וכן, גם את הרגל. PHP אתה יורה לעצמך ברגל באמצעות אקדח שהורכב מ-300 אקדחים אחרים. ASP מיקרוסופט יורה לך ברגל. Perl אתה יורה לעצמך ברגל, אבל אף אחד לא מצליח להבין איך עשית את זה. שישה חודשים …

    • 25 תגובות
    • 3.7k צפיות
  10. Started by Rule The Pc,

    אהלן נראה לי שרובכם מכירים את התוכנה SUPER PI היא מחשבת ספרות אחרי הנקודה.... יעני אם אתה אומר לך 1M אז היא תחשב מיליון ספרות אחרי הנקודה עכשיו אני חשבתי על תוכנה דומה רק שבמקום PI זה יהיה e e הוא קבוע שהוא בערך 2.74 אבל הוא אירציולי כמו PI e=lim(1+1/n)^n אני די בטוח בקשר לנווסחא כאילו המורה הפרטית שלי אמרה לי אותה איך אני עושה אלגוריתם שיחשב לי מיליון ספרות אחרי הנקודה למספר e?

    • 29 תגובות
    • 3.7k צפיות
  11. Started by Nullity,

    תוכנית קטנה שכתבתי - #include <iostream> void main(void) { float pi = 1.0; int i; for (i=1;i<100;++i) { pi = pi + 1 / (4*i + 1); pi = pi - 1 / (4*i - 1); } std::cout << 4*pi; } משום מה, התוכנית מחזירה פשוט את המספר 4 (כלומר, 1*4). שמתי לב שהנקודה הבעייתית היא באחד חלקי (4*i + 1) - זה משום מה לא מקבל את זה, בעוד שאם אני למשל אכתוב pi = pi + 0.5 זה יעבוד טוב. מה אני עושה לא נכון?

    • 7 תגובות
    • 3.7k צפיות
  12. Started by Kak,

    אהלן. אני רוצה לבנות Linear feedback shift register שייצר לי מספרים באקראי, הבעיה היא שטווח המספרים שאני רוצה שהוא יגריל משתנה עם הזמן (גדל וקטן). LFSR "רגיל" עם טווח קבוע (14 ביט שזה הטווח המקסימלי שאני צריך) כבר הצלחתי ליצר, יש למישהו כיוון איך משנים את מספר הביטים תוך כדי שהמערכת רצה? `timescale 1ns/10ps `define BD 1 //Basic Delay module lfsr ( output reg [13:0]random_num, input random_enable, clk ); initial begin random_num=14'b11111111111111; end wire linear_feedback; assign #(`BD)linear_feedback =random_num[7]^random_num[3]; always @(clk) begin …

    • 2 תגובות
    • 3.7k צפיות
  13. Started by shai87,

    שלום אני מנסה לכתוב מערך הקולט מספר גדול לדוגמא 40 ספרות, כל ספרה צריכה להיכנס לאיבר במערך. הבעיה היא שאין רווחים בין ספרה לספרה ככה שכל ניסיון ללולאה עם SCANF נותן לי שהמערך מנסה לקלוט את כל המספר בין 40 התווים. ניסיתי עם CHAR אבל זה נראה לי ממש לא הכיוון... אשמח לרעיון כלשהו לביצוע הדבר. תודה רבה שי!

    • 25 תגובות
    • 3.7k צפיות
  14. Started by udicol,

    אני מאחל למודר החדש ב ה צ ל ח ה ! יש לי ניסיון בשפות הבאות: Perl,C,C++ ,QuickBasic,HyperCard 3 ,Think C .... כמובן שרובן כבר שכחתי. עכשיו אני חייב ללמוד Java למבנה נתונים. :biggthumpup:

    • 13 תגובות
    • 3.7k צפיות
  15. Started by ניר.,

    מישהו יודע איך וכיצד אני מוסיף פלאש (באנרים , כפתורים וכו') לאתר HTML ?

    • 12 תגובות
    • 3.7k צפיות
  16. Started by בלה,

    סיימתי ספר שנקרא learn c in 21 days ורציתי לבחון את הידע שלי עם איזה פרוייקט קטן. אח שלי הציע לי לבנות סנייק אבל אין לי מושג איך מתקשרים עם החצים למשל או אח מכניסים שטויות גרפיות או איך משתמשים במיקומים של המסך ושטויות כאלו. מישהו יודע איפה אני יכול ללמוד את זה באינטרנט? ואם לא אז איך קוראים לחלק הזה בשפת c שאני אחפש לבד?

    • 26 תגובות
    • 3.7k צפיות
  17. Started by re5pect,

    שלום אני חדש פה... רציתי לדעת איך אני יכול להוסיף צ'אט אישי לאתר האישי שלי בחינם ושאני יוכל לשלוט עליו גם (אוכל להיות המנהל שלו) אפשר לעשות את זה גם התוכנה כמו מירק או משהו?

    • 6 תגובות
    • 3.7k צפיות
  18. אורח עדי
    Started by אורח עדי,

    שלום, לא בטוחה שזה הפורום הנכון, אבל צריכה עזרה דחופה, ואשמח לעזרה. האם יש תוכנה חינמית בטוחה, שמאפשרת פירוק סרטון וידאו לתמונות בפעולה אחת? (כשאיכות התמונות נשארת כמו במקור). אני צריכה לשמור על גודל הוידאו, כך שצילום מסך לא רלוונטי (המסך שלי קטן מגודל הסרטון). בנוסף הפקת תמונה תמונה מתוך הסרטון זה הרבה זמן.. (: תודה!! עדי

    • 2 תגובות
    • 3.7k צפיות
  19. Started by gabbay,

    אשמח לקבל המלצה לתוכנה טובה ואם אפשר חינמית לתכנות ב-C, משהו בסגנון ECLIPSE ל -JAVA תודה

    • 6 תגובות
    • 3.7k צפיות
  20. Started by cvi,

    שלום! האם מישהו כאן מכיר את שפת התכנות CVI? (national instruments) תודה!

    • 1 תגובה
    • 3.7k צפיות
  21. Started by brighi,

    אהלן, כתבתי שורת קוד מאוד קצרה שסופרת מ1 עד 10 ואני רוצה שזה יוצג בדף HTML, איך אני יכול לעשות את זה?

  22. Started by pazer005,

    שלום אנשים, קוראים לי פז, אני בן 29 בקרוב והחלטתי לעשות שינוי מסויים בחיים. בעברי למדתי מחשבים במסגרת מגמת מחשבים בתיכון, הבנתי בתחום המון, בניתי אתרים מבוססי מערכות תוכן כמו ג'ומלה, אני יודע HTML, קצת רשתות, תוכנות אודיו, קידום אתרים ועוד. התפרסתי על הרבה מאוד תחומים ואני יודע קצת מהכל אבל מעולם לא התמקצעתי לגמרי למרות שזה תמיד עניין אותי. באיזשהו שלב החלטתי להפוך את עורי לחלוטין והלכתי למקום הכי לא צפוי מבחינתי ומבחינת סביביתי והלכתי ללמוד 3 שנים משחק. עבודה במקצוע הזה היא בעייתית וכפרנסה הלכתי לעבוד כעורך תוכן, חצי מקדם (SEO, PPC וכו') ומתפעל באיזה חברה. הבעיה היא שמבחינתי זה כלום, זה לא מאתגר אותי יותר מדי, משכורת עלובה וכו', למרות שסביבת העבודה טובה. חשבתי ללכת ולהתח…

    • 10 תגובות
    • 3.7k צפיות
  23. Started by GetRich,

    אוקיי, נניח ויש לי תוכנה כזו: #include<stdio.h> int main(void) { int a1,a2,a3; a(*) = 1; a(*+1) = 2; a(*+2) = 3; printf("%d,%d,%d",a(*),a(*+1),a(*+2)); return 0; } הכוכבית מייצגת את המספר של המשתנה. אני רוצה להגדיר משתנה חיצוני שיבוא במקום הכוכבית ולפיו התוכנה תפנה למשתנה הנכון. למשל, הגדרתי משתנה n = 1. אני רוצה לפנות ל-a1 בתור 'a'n ואז התוכנה תדע לפנות ל-a1. אפשרי לעשות את זה חוץ משימוש במערך? תודה!

    • 10 תגובות
    • 3.7k צפיות
  24. Started by Daniel22,

    היי, איך אני יכולה למצוא תת מחרוזת ממחרוזת שהמשתמש מכניס בלי להשתמש בפונקציות?

    • 5 תגובות
    • 3.7k צפיות
  25. שלום חברים, יש לי בעיה קלה, אני צריך לכתוב תכנה דיי בנאלית שאמורה לקלוט מהמשתמש שני תווים char והיא צריכה לחשב את סכומם האסקי, עד כאן לא בעיה גדולה ממש, העניין הוא שצריך להכניס בדיקת קלט: קלט תקין יחשב רק כאשר הוכנס תו בוצע רווח אחד ואז תו שני. ניסיתי לשבור את הראש ולא הגעתי לפתרון מי יוכל לעזור בדחיפות תודה רבה

    • 18 תגובות
    • 3.7k צפיות

דיונים חדשים בפורומים